H.R. 4133 (94th)

A bill to suspend all sales of defense articles and services for 6 months to Iran, Saudi Arabia, Iraq, Qatar, Bahrain, the United Arab Emigrates, the Sultanate of Oman, and Kuwait.

Summary

Suspends for six months all sales of defense articles and services and all licenses for the export of arms, ammunition, and implements of war to Iran, Saudi Arabia, Iraq, Kuwait, Qatar, Bahrain, the United Arab Emigrates, and the Sultanate of Oman unless the President and the Congress approve a statement of policy regarding such sales.
